Xiaomi Enters the Auto Arena with the YU7 – A Smart Mobility Statement

Xiaomi, widely known for its dominance in the consumer electronics and smartphone markets, has officially expanded its reach into the automobile sector with the debut of its latest creation — the Xiaomi YU7. Marketed as a tech-forward, intelligent electric vehicle (EV), the YU7 isn’t just a car; it’s a mobile smart ecosystem on wheels.

Building on the success of the SU7 (Xiaomi’s debut EV sedan), the YU7 takes the company’s smart mobility vision even further. It combines advanced electric performance, autonomous driving capabilities, and deep integration with Xiaomi’s ecosystem to appeal to a new generation of drivers — particularly those who value tech, sustainability, and connectivity.

At first glance, the YU7’s design is both futuristic and aerodynamic. With clean sculpted lines, flush door handles, a panoramic glass roof, and a drag coefficient of just 0.21 Cd, it offers both aesthetic elegance and energy efficiency. Xiaomi has opted for a sleek fastback silhouette, similar to high-performance EVs like the Tesla Model S and Porsche Taycan, signaling it’s ready to compete at the top.

Under the hood (or rather, under the floor), the YU7 boasts a dual-motor all-wheel-drive system powered by Xiaomi’s proprietary V6 HyperElectric drivetrain, delivering up to 475 kW (635 hp) and accelerating from 0 to 100 km/h in just 2.9 seconds. It also offers an impressive range of up to 800 kilometers (CLTC) on a single charge, thanks to its high-density 101 kWh battery pack.


Page 2: A Cabin Filled With Intelligence and Comfort

Step inside the Xiaomi YU7, and it’s clear this isn’t just another electric car — it’s a rolling smart device. The interior blends luxury and digital utility, anchored by a 16.1-inch 3K infotainment display, a passenger-side 12.3-inch touchscreen, and an HUD (heads-up display) that projects navigation, speed, and safety alerts directly onto the windshield.

The car runs on Xiaomi’s HyperOS for Cars, seamlessly syncing with the user’s Xiaomi smartphone, tablet, smart home devices, and even wearables like the Watch S3. Drivers can control appliances at home, check security camera feeds, or pre-cool their house — all from the dashboard. Real-time voice control using Xiaomi’s XiaoAI assistant means you can open windows, adjust climate, or find a charging station without lifting a finger.

The YU7 also comes equipped with Level 3 autonomous driving capabilities, supported by dual LiDARs, 12 cameras, 5 millimeter-wave radars, and over 30 sensors that feed into its advanced self-driving algorithm. It can autonomously navigate highways, execute lane changes, handle traffic jams, and even park itself with pinpoint accuracy.

Comfort hasn’t been sacrificed either. Premium Nappa leather seats, an air purification system, customizable ambient lighting, and a 22-speaker Dolby Atmos sound system round out an interior designed for both luxury and productivity. There’s also an optional rear executive package, featuring reclining seats, touchscreen controls, and a mini-fridge — aimed at business-class buyers.


Page 3: Charging, Accessories, and the Road Ahead

In terms of charging technology, the YU7 supports both 800V ultra-fast DC charging and bi-directional charging (V2L and V2G), allowing it to power other electronics or even contribute energy back to the grid. Xiaomi claims a 10–80% charge in just 15 minutes when connected to a HyperCharge station.

But what sets the YU7 apart are its clever accessories. These include:

  • Smart Magnetic Dock: Attaches to the dashboard for wirelessly charging Xiaomi phones and tablets.

  • Portable Workstation Kit: A fold-out table in the rear seat with a mount for laptops or tablets.

  • Xiaomi Smart KeyCard: A slim NFC-enabled card that unlocks, starts, and configures the car based on your profile.

  • AI-Personalized Cabin Settings: Recognizes individual passengers and adjusts temperature, seat position, and media preferences automatically.

Xiaomi has also emphasized modular over-the-air (OTA) updates, meaning the YU7 will continue to improve over time. Whether it’s expanding autonomous capabilities or unlocking new entertainment features, the car evolves alongside its user.


A Game-Changer in Smart EV Mobility

The Xiaomi YU7 is not just a car — it’s a bold declaration of intent. It proves that Xiaomi’s ambitions stretch far beyond phones and gadgets. By fusing performance, intelligent tech, luxurious design, and user-focused innovation, the YU7 stands as a true feature-packed marvel in the electric vehicle space.

With pricing expected to start at around ¥299,000 (₦31 million), the YU7 is competitively positioned against the likes of Tesla’s Model Y Performance, NIO ET5, and BYD Han EV. As deliveries begin later this year in China, and global expansion anticipated in 2026, Xiaomi may very well become a formidable player in the EV race — not just in Asia, but globally.
